## Runbook: Portionwise account recovery

If a release admin gets locked out of the Portionwise console mid-release, don't panic — recipe scaling keeps running. Use the recovery flow: verify the requester with a second release manager, then unseal the admin account. The standing recovery passphrase for this flow is:

recovery phrase for yajof-bagap: oliwyn-ulaael

## Further reading

The driver-assignment heuristic used by Skylark Dispatch balances pickup distance, driver idle time, and zone fairness weights. Support agents should understand that assignments are re-evaluated every fifteen seconds, so a rider may briefly see a different driver before confirmation. Edge cases — airport queues, surge rebalancing, and manual overrides — are covered in depth, with worked examples, on the internal explainer page here.

operations page: https://confluence.lumicsys.internal/projects/display/projects/display

## Configuration

Hey support folks — Bucketeer (our A/B assignment service) reads everything from `.env`, so no code changes needed for most tweaks. `BUCKETEER_STICKY_TTL` controls how long a user stays in their assigned variant, and `BUCKETEER_SALT_ROTATION` should stay at `weekly` unless the Velma team says otherwise. Most tickets you'll see are just a missing signing credential. To fix those, add the following line to the service's `.env` file:

vault entry, kahof-fajof: LEDGER_TOKEN20=252fb2f2c70cd73a28be